Hillsborough, California, is known for its quiet neighborhoods, established homes, and strong academic options. For families, access to top schools is a deciding factor when choosing where to live. These schools don’t just serve students—they also support home values and steady buyer demand. Whether you're a buyer, seller, or realtor, understanding how education contributes to Hillsborough’s real estate market is essential. Here's a look at five leading schools in the area.


 The Nueva School


  • School Achievements: The Nueva School serves gifted learners through project-based and inquiry-driven instruction. It is nationally recognized for academic performance and a well-rounded curriculum that supports both intellectual and emotional growth.
  • Fun Fact: Nueva’s Hillsborough campus includes hands-on learning labs focused on design and technology starting from early grades.
  • Brief History: Founded in 1967, the school originally served younger students and expanded over time to include a full PreK–12 model. The Hillsborough campus serves lower and middle school, with the high school in nearby San Mateo.
  • Why It Matters: Proximity to a top private school like Nueva can increase demand for nearby homes. Families relocating from other tech and business centers often consider this school when choosing a home, which supports home value in the area.


Crystal Springs Uplands School


  • School Achievements: Crystal Springs offers a strong college-preparatory program, with graduates attending highly selective universities. The school emphasizes academic depth, strong writing, and small class sizes.
  • Fun Fact: Its campus includes a historic estate building used for classrooms, giving students access to modern learning in a well-maintained setting.
  • Brief History: Founded in 1952, the school has long served families across the Peninsula. The middle school is now in Belmont, while the upper school remains in Hillsborough.
  • Why It Matters: Being located near Crystal Springs can make properties more appealing to high-income buyers looking for consistent educational quality. Realtors often reference its presence when showing homes to education-focused families.


Crocker Middle School


  • School Achievements: Crocker Middle School offers strong results in core subjects along with art, technology, and world languages. It provides balanced instruction across disciplines and has strong parent involvement.
  • Fun Fact: Crocker students produce a student-led news program that highlights school and community activities.
  • Brief History: Part of the Hillsborough City School District, Crocker has served the area for decades. It is the only middle school in the district, drawing students from all three elementary campuses.
  • Why It Matters: Families with middle school-aged children often seek homes in this school boundary. Properties near Crocker are considered desirable and tend to retain value well in the market.


North Hillsborough Elementary School


  • School Achievements: North Hillsborough meets or exceeds state standards in reading and math. The school promotes teamwork, communication, and academic structure.
  • Fun Fact: The school’s annual Living History event lets students dress and present as historical figures for an all-campus showcase.
  • Brief History: North Hillsborough is one of the original elementary schools in the city and continues to serve families with a strong academic foundation.
  • Why It Matters: Homes within this zone are attractive to buyers with young children. Realtors often include this school when marketing homes, knowing it increases interest from family-focused buyers.


West Hillsborough Elementary School


  • School Achievements: West Hillsborough is known for academic consistency and a focus on student growth. Teachers provide focused instruction in math, literacy, and writing from the earliest grades.
  • Fun Fact: The school hosts an Innovation Fair where students present science and engineering projects to the school community.
  • Brief History: West Hillsborough has served local families for decades and is well integrated into the neighborhood it serves.
  • Why It Matters: Homes in this school zone are regularly sought after, especially by first-time buyers and growing families. Strong community involvement at the school helps strengthen nearby home interest and marketability.
